基于SOA的安全风控平台研究与设计

来源 :西安电子科技大学 | 被引量 : 0次 | 上传用户:xiaoyueban
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
论文部分内容阅读
随着互联网商业的快速发展,互联网企业的业务越来越多样化,业务规模越来越庞大,对于企业而言,保障业务安全就显得尤为重要。部署安全风控平台是业界普遍采用的应对方法,但大部分通用的安全风控平台依然存在众多需要加强和改进的地方,尤其是业务复杂多变而且不可预测的特点迫使安全风控平台必须具备更高的灵活性、可扩展性和高响应性。因此,研究与开发一套与企业需求相适应的安全风控平台势在必行。本文首先分析安全风控平台研究与设计的背景意义,阐述目前互联网企业在构建风控平台体系中所面临的问题,指出采用SOA框架来构建安全风控平台的优势与必要性。同时,介绍了系统设计与开发所涉及的相关关键技术,包括SOA架构,Dubbo框架,SSM框架。其次,给出了系统需求分析,通过系统用户角色划分及用例分析明晰系统功能需求。同时,设计了基于SOA架构的安全风控平台方案,包括基于消息总线的平台架构,平台业务架构和风控流程设计。基于SOA框架的安全风控平台主要包括易扩展,模块低耦合,面向服务等特性。基于消息总线的平台架构按照面向服务的思想设计而成,依据业务的特点拆分和抽离出多个服务中心。核心的平台业务架构涵盖安全风控对接,风控能力输出,风控服务支撑以及风控数据建设。风控流程设计设计出了业务线接入风控平台的完整流程,其中有事件接入->指标计算->数据字典->策略配置->处罚配置等等流程。接着,基于Dubbo框架开发实现了整个安全风控平台,将系统模块划分为三大服务中心:事件中心,决策中心和服务中心。代码实现层根据业务特点划分出了风控配置服务、风控数据中心服务、风控数据字典服务、风控报表服务、风控策略服务等多个服务模块,每个模块代表平台架构中的一种服务模块。系统根据业务实际特点把业务拆分和抽象成为独立的服务,对平台中每个独立的服务进行相互组合和调用实现平台中的模块功能。最后,搭建测试环境对系统功能与性能进行测试,测试过程遵循系统功能与性能需求的准入准出原则。测试结果证明本文设计和实现的基于SOA的安全风控平台基本符合生产要求,具有了易扩展性,低耦合,高可用性等特点,满足了企业的风控需求,并弥补了目前市场上安全风控平台在面对复杂多变业务时应对乏力的缺点。
其他文献
染料敏化太阳能电池(DSSC)是一种具有广泛应用前景的新一代太阳能电池,具有成本低,制备工艺简单等优势。其最高效率已达12.3%。目前,阻碍DSSC电池商业化应用的因素主要是其组
提出企业物资部门建立经济技术指标的思路,总结经济技术指标阶段性结果在经营管理中的作用。
开关磁阻电机是一种新型交流调速系统,它具有结构简单,可靠性高,造价低廉等优点,并且在宽广的调速范围内具有较高的效率,受到越来越多的关注。开关磁阻电机运行时,需要位置传
目的探讨组合评价法在医疗服务质量评价中的运用,为医院开展医疗服务质量综合评价提供参考。方法利用4种单一方法分别评价医院的服务质量,选取其评价一致性与相关性检验较好
质子交换膜燃料电池(PEMFC)是一种将燃料和氧化剂的化学能直接转换成电能的连续发电装置,具有能量转换效率高、噪音低、结构简单、发电效率受负载变化影响小等优点,被公认为
以淡竹叶及其常见伪品鸭跖草药材红外图谱为依据,分别通过一维红外光谱分析,二阶导数光谱分析和二维相关红外光谱分析的多级鉴定,寻找淡竹叶及其伪品的差异。利用共有峰率和
党务公开自从党的十六届四中全会提出以来受到各级党委的重视。近年来,党务公开理论在高校日益受到重视,进行一系列的探索。根据以往政务公开的实践经验,以科学发展观为指导,
采用碱熔—氧化蒸馏的方法从废催化剂中回收Ru。工艺路线为:Ru→可溶性钌酸盐→RuO4→RuC l3盐酸溶液→β-RuC l3.xH2O晶体。KNO3/KOH作碱熔剂,程序升温至6 5 0℃,并恒温3 h,
数据挖掘又称数据库知识发现,是从海量数据中揭示出隐含的、先前未知的并有潜在价值的信息的非平凡过程。近年来,数据挖掘在中医药研究领域的应用日益广泛,特别是在名老中医
高中阶段,物理学习对学生的科学思维提出了更高的要求,也给教师的教学带来了更大的挑战。而探究式教学是科学思维培养的有效途径,本文以楞次定律为例,探讨基于高中生科学思维